About The Position

Northrop Grumman Defense Systems is seeking a Principal Systems Engineer / Sr. Principal Systems Engineer to support the Sentinel Program in Roy, UT. You’ll demonstrate technical skills, organization, be an effective communicator, and problem solver who is able to develop and maintain good working relationships with internal and external stakeholders. You will demonstrate a commitment to ethics and integrity, and the capability to innovate. They will have an ability to operate in a team environment and collaborate across the program as required to accomplish assigned and team taskings. You will work in a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) environment. Your responsibility will be to lead the Integration Team to ensure the following responsibilities are met: Manage Teamwork Cloud (TWC) for all program projects across multiple networks Own and manage all resources (projects) on TWC required by the program (maintenance, usage updates, creation, federation, error resolution, permissions, project usage structure, branching, merging, offloading and uploading across networks) Administer resource permissions for all TWC users (maintain TWC Webapp Users and Groups as well as permission sets within each Resource trunk/branch) Ensure all Cameo users can work within the TWC environment successfully (train, refine/improve development process, resolve tool errors, ensure data accessibility) Conduct horizontal integration of model based ASoTs (Sync DOORS to Cameo at each classification level, branch Cameo resources for data development and integrate back into a cohesive and technically reviewed baseline (i.e. the trunk) for each project) Conduct vertical integration of Cameo resources (update project usages, offload from TWC and upload on higher level networks) as necessary to meet program development needs and to prepare data for delivery to the customer. Facilitate TWC data syncing between subcontractors for their model development and incorporation into NGs TWC model structure. Develop automated, scheduled scripts to integrate DOORS data into Cameo, including data validations.
